Understanding Steam Furnace Replacement Costs
When it comes to maintaining a home, one of the essential components that often requires attention is the heating system. Among various heating options, steam furnaces are known for their reliability and efficiency. However, like all appliances, they can wear out over time and may require replacement. Understanding the costs associated with replacing a steam furnace is crucial for homeowners who wish to maintain their home’s comfort efficiently while staying within a budget.
Factors Influencing Replacement Costs
1. Type of Furnace The first factor influencing the replacement cost is the type of steam furnace you choose. There are different types available in the market, including standard and high-efficiency models. High-efficiency steam furnaces, while more expensive initially, can offer savings in energy bills over time.
2. Size of the Unit The size of the furnace correlates directly with its cost. Larger homes typically need larger units or multiple systems. Correct sizing is essential for operational efficiency; hence, a professional assessment is essential to determine the right size for your home.
3. Installation Costs The installation process is another significant factor in the total replacement cost. Costs can vary based on local labor rates and the complexity of the installation. For instance, if the existing ductwork needs to be modified or if there are challenges in accessing the installation area, these can increase labor costs.
4. Removal of Old Furnace There are costs associated with the removal and disposal of the old steam furnace. Responsible disposal is crucial, especially considering the regulations on refrigerants and materials that can be harmful to the environment.
5. Additional Components Sometimes, replacing a furnace is not just about the unit itself; additional systems such as thermostats, piping, and even steam return systems might need to be upgraded or replaced. Each of these additional components can add to the overall investment.
6. Energy Efficiency and Technological Enhancements Many modern steam furnaces come with advanced technology and energy-saving features. While these models can be more expensive upfront, they tend to save money in the long run through reduced energy costs and increased reliability.
7. Local Climate and Fuel Type The climate in which you live can also influence your choice of furnace and subsequent costs. Additionally, the type of fuel you plan to use—whether natural gas, oil, or electricity—can affect both the price of the furnace and its operational costs.
Average Costs
On average, the cost for replacing a steam furnace can range from $3,000 to $6,000, including installation. This range can vary widely based on the factors mentioned above. High-end models can exceed these averages, particularly when additional features and enhancements are included.
